Job description

Summary The Maintenance Technician I/II is responsible for repairing and maintaining work at Technical Services to ensure high equipment availability and reliability with safety and optimum cost.

Duties And Responsibilities

  • Carry out servicing, inspection, repair & maintenance of vehicle & equipment
  • Carry out tasks as assigned by Supervisor
  • Learn all type of operational check and tasking on all type of equipment for PM
  • Input spares/parts required into Workshop Parts Request online form
  • Ensure spare replacement is authorized
  • Lead by example and demonstrate good work practices to junior technicians
  • Follow safety policies, practices, administration etc. Compliance & enforcement
  • Key in detailed completed task into SAP in an orderly and timely manner

Requirements

  • Minimum NITEC / Higher NITEC in Motor Vehicle / Mechatronic or Diesel Mechanic
  • Preferably with relevant working experience and knowledge in Mechanical, Electrical/Electronic & Pneumatic
  • Must possess minimum LTA Class 3 driving license and above
